
无论是金融、医疗、教育还是零售等行业,数据的安全性和完整性都是业务连续性和客户信任的基础
然而,数据丢失或损坏的风险无处不在,可能源于硬件故障、软件错误、人为操作失误、恶意攻击或自然灾害等多种因素
因此,实施有效的数据库备份策略,特别是双重备份,已成为企业保护数据安全、确保业务连续性的必然选择
一、数据库双重备份的重要性 数据库双重备份,简而言之,是指在两个不同的物理位置或存储介质上同时进行数据备份的过程
这种备份方式不仅提高了数据的冗余度,还极大地增强了数据的恢复能力
一旦主数据库发生故障,企业可以迅速从备份中恢复数据,确保业务不受影响
双重备份的重要性主要体现在以下几个方面: 1.数据安全性提升:通过在不同的物理位置存储备份数据,可以有效防止单点故障
即使一处备份数据受损,另一处备份仍然完好无损,为数据恢复提供了可靠的保障
2.业务连续性保障:在遭遇数据丢失或损坏的情况下,企业能够迅速利用备份数据恢复业务运行,减少因数据问题导致的业务中断时间,从而维护良好的客户体验和品牌形象
3.合规性要求满足:许多行业和地区对数据保护和隐私有严格的规定
双重备份不仅有助于企业遵守相关法律法规,还能在发生数据泄露或丢失事件时提供有效的证据支持
4.灾难恢复能力增强:面对自然灾害、火灾、洪水等不可抗力因素,双重备份能够确保企业拥有异地备份数据,即使主数据中心完全损毁,也能通过备份数据快速重建业务环境
二、数据库双重备份的实施策略 实施数据库双重备份需要综合考虑技术选型、备份策略、存储管理等多个方面
以下是一些关键的实施策略: 1.选择合适的备份软件:市场上有众多专业的数据库备份软件,如Veeam、Acronis、SQL Server自带的备份工具等
企业应根据自身需求,选择支持双重备份功能、易于管理且性能稳定的备份软件
这些软件通常提供友好的用户界面、丰富的备份选项和强大的恢复功能,能够大大简化数据库备份和恢复的过程
2.制定灵活的备份计划:根据业务的重要性和数据的变更频率,制定合理的备份计划
例如,对关键业务数据实施全量备份与增量/差异备份相结合的方式,既保证了备份数据的完整性,又提高了备份效率
企业应合理规划存储资源,选择高性能、高可靠性的存储设备,并考虑云存储作为异地备份的选项,以降低存储成本并提升数据安全性
3.加强备份数据加密与访问控制:为了保护备份数据的安全,应对备份数据进行加密处理,并严格控制备份数据的访问权限,防止未经授权的访问和数据泄露
使用强加密算法和密钥管理策略来保护备份数据的机密性和完整性是至关重要的
4.自动化与智能化管理:利用自动化备份工具和智能化管理系统,实现备份任务的自动化调度、监控和报警,减轻运维人员的工作负担,提高备份管理的效率和准确性
自动化备份可以确保备份任务在预定时间自动执行,无需人工干预,从而大大减少了人为错误的风险
三、双重备份实施中的挑战与解决方案 尽管双重备份为企业提供了强大的数据保护能力,但在实施过程中仍可能面临一些挑战
以下是一些常见的挑战及相应的解决方案: 1.备份窗口紧张:对于大型数据库而言,备份过程可能会占用大量的系统资源,影响业务性能
解决方案包括采用增量/差异备份减少备份数据量、利用业务低峰期进行备份、以及采用并行处理技术加快备份速度
通过优化备份策略和时间安排,可以确保备份过程对业务的影响降到最低
2.备份数据一致性:在备份过程中,如果数据库发生变更,可能会导致备份数据的不一致
为解决这一问题,可以采用事务日志备份、快照备份等技术,确保备份数据的一致性和完整性
这些技术能够在备份过程中捕获数据库的最新状态,从而避免数据不一致的问题
3.存储成本高昂:双重备份需要更多的存储空间,增加了企业的运营成本
通过采用数据压缩、去重技术,以及选择成本效益高的存储解决方案,可以有效降低存储成本
同时,利用云存储作为异地备份的选项,也可以降低存储成本并提升数据安全性
4.备份数据恢复测试:定期进行备份数据的恢复测试是验证备份有效性的重要手段,但这一过程可能较为复杂且耗时
通过建立自动化恢复测试流程、使用虚拟化技术模拟恢复环境,可以简化测试过程,提高测试效率
确保备份数据在需要时能够快速、准确地恢复,是双重备份策略有效性的重要保障
四、双重备份的最佳实践 为了确保数据库双重备份的有效性和可靠性,以下是一些最佳实践建议: 1.定期备份:确保按照预定的时间表定期进行备份
对于关键数据,可以考虑每日备份,而对于不太重要的数据,可以每周或每月备份
定期备份能够确保数据的时效性和完整性,为数据恢复提供可靠的保障
2.采用多种备份类型:结合使用全量备份、增量备份和差异备份,以提高数据恢复的灵活性和效率
不同的备份类型具有不同的优势和适用场景,结合使用可以充分发挥它们的作用,提高备份和恢复的效率
3.监控备份过程:在备份过程中,监控系统性能和备份进度,确保备份顺利完成
通过监控备份任务的运行状态、存储空间和备份文件的完整性等指标,可以及时发现和解决备份问题,确保备份过程的顺利进行
4.保持备份文件的安全:确保备份文件存储在安全的位置,使用加密技术保护敏感数据
同时,定期检查和更新备份文件的存储位置和安全策略,以防止备份数据受到未经授权的访问和泄露
5.定期进行恢复测试:定期进行恢复测试,以验证备份文件的可用性和完整性
通过模拟数据库崩溃或故障的情况,验证备份文件是否可以成功恢复数据库
这有助于确保在需要时能够快速、准确地恢复数据,减少业务中断时间
6.记录备份日志:记录每次备份的详细信息,包括备份时间、备份类型和存储位置等
通过记录备份日志,可以追溯备份操作的历史记录,便于问题排查和恢复操作
同时,也有助于企业遵守相关法律法规和合规性要求
五、结论 数据库双重备份作为确保数据安全与业务连续性的关键策略,其重要性不言而喻
通过选择合适的备份软件、制定灵活的备份计划、加强备份数据加密与访问控制、实现自动化与智能化管理以及遵循最佳实践建议,企业可以构建高效、可靠的数据库备份体系
在面对各种潜在风险时,企业能够快速恢复数据、减少损失并确保业务的连续性
随着技术的不断发展,未来将有更多创新的备份解决方案涌现,为企业提供更全面、更智能的数据保护服务
因此,企业应积极拥抱双重备份策略,不断提升自身的数据保护能力,为企业的长远发展奠定坚实的基础
多电脑数据备份至服务器指南
数据库双重备份的实用策略解析
SQL2005数据库备份还原指南
Java编程实现高效服务器文件备份策略
手机QQ企业通讯录备份全攻略
达梦数据库:全面备份操作指南
服务器备份设备:确保数据安全之道
多电脑数据备份至服务器指南
SQL2005数据库备份还原指南
达梦数据库:全面备份操作指南
服务器备份设备:确保数据安全之道
Dell数据存储备份服务器:高效守护数据安全
SSMS数据库备份失败解决指南
2008 R2 数据库备份方法详解
Linux服务器系统备份全攻略:确保数据安全无忧
亿级数据库备份:高效策略与实战指南
备份数据库:为何选择文件形式存储
SQL Server备份数据库单表指南
数据库备份转储存:确保数据安全无忧